
According to local Malay daily Utusan Sarawak in a Facebook post, a photo of the newlyweds went viral after their solemnisation ceremony.
Wan Junaidi was widowed seven months ago after his wife Fiona Norjanah Sim Abdullah died at the age of 70.
According to Utusan Sarawak, Junaidi will be hosting a reception at a hotel in Kuala Lumpur this evening.
Sarawak premier Abang Johari Openg is among the VIPs expected to attend the dinner, along with senior federal politicians.
Junaidi has three children from his earlier marriage. A retired police officer, he has been a seven-term MP since 1990.
He decided not to defend the Santubong parliamentary seat at last month’s general election saying he is giving way to younger leaders. In a recent interview with Astro Awani, he said he was enjoying “retirement”.
In his 32-year parliamentary career, he was a deputy speaker, deputy home minister, environment minister, and entrepreneur and cooperative development minister, before his last role as a law minister.
